What is structured logging in Node.js and why is it preferred over console.log in production?

Key points

  • Structured logging in Node.js uses JSON format for log entries
  • Consistent fields like level, timestamp, message, and context are included
  • Enables efficient querying, filtering, and alerting on log data
  • Improves log management and analysis in production environments
